Arulanandham, J.JCalude, C.SDinneen, Michael2009-04-162009-04-162002-01CDMTCS Research Reports CDMTCS-171 (2002)1178-3540http://hdl.handle.net/2292/3679Nature is not only a source of minerals and precious stones but is also a mine of algorithms. By observing and studying natural phenomena, computer algorithms can be extracted. In this note, a simple natural phenomenon is used to design a sorting algorithm for positive integers, called here Bead-Sort. The algorithm's run- time complexity ranges from O(1) to O(S) (S is the sum of the input integers) depending on the user's perspective. Finally, three possible implementations are suggested.https://researchspace.auckland.ac.nz/docs/uoa-docs/rights.htmBead--Sort: A Natural Sorting AlgorithmTechnical ReportFields of Research::280000 Information, Computing and Communication SciencesThe author(s)http://purl.org/eprint/accessRights/OpenAccess